Packing for the trip

When packing for your Via Rail trip, think about comfort and convenience. Choose light, breathable clothing, especially if you’re traveling in the warmer months. But, add a cozy sweater or jacket for colder times of the year. Bring a good book, a pair of headphones, and some movies downloaded on a phone or laptop. Don’t forget a reusable water bottle to stay hydrated and some snacks for the ride. If you forget, don’t worry – Via Rail does offer a selection of snacks and small meals onboard.

Toronto to Kingston

As the train leaves from Toronto’s historic Union Station, you’ll soon find yourself travelling through Ontario’s urban outskirts before reaching more rural landscapes. The first major segment of your journey, from Toronto to Kingston, goes through picturesque small towns and peaceful countryside. The rolling fields and occasional glimpses of Lake Ontario set the tone for a relaxing trip.

Kingston to Ottawa

After Kingston, the train continues along the scenic shores of the Saint Lawrence River. This stretch is especially beautiful, offering views of the sparkling water, charming rural communities, and historic landmarks. The train passes through the Thousand Islands region, where you can catch sight of the cluster of islands with quaint cottages and lush greenery. This part of the journey is perfect for those who enjoy nature and photography, so keep your camera handy.

Arriving in Ottawa

As the train approaches Ottawa, the landscape changes from rural to urban once again. Arriving at Ottawa’s Via Rail station, you’ll find yourself in a city rich with history and culture.
